当前位置: 首页 > wzjs >正文

网站建设实训总结软文是什么意思

网站建设实训总结,软文是什么意思,广州做外贸网站公司,南京站建设1、算法的复杂性分析 算法复杂性是算法运行所需的计算机资源量。 需要的时间资源的量称为时间复杂性,TT(N,I). 需要的空间资源的量称为空间复杂性,SS(N,I). N代表问题的规模,I代表输入(实例)。 时间复杂性是输入为…

1、算法的复杂性分析

算法复杂性是算法运行所需的计算机资源量。

需要的时间资源的量称为时间复杂性,T=T(N,I).

需要的空间资源的量称为空间复杂性,S=S(N,I).

N代表问题的规模,I代表输入(实例)。

时间复杂性是输入为I时的跟规模n相关的算法运行时间增长率。

空间复杂性是输入为I时的跟规模n相关的算法辅助空间增长率。

时间复杂性不是一个时间概念,而是一个时间增长率的概念,空间复杂性同理。

算法复杂性分析的意义:

(1)判断算法的能行性。即:判断算法可行不可行。

(2)比较算法的优劣。

2、时间复杂性分析方法

最坏情况下的时间复杂性即:在所有实例中,找花费时间最长的示例,以它的时间为准作为最坏情况下它的时间复杂性。

最好情况下的时间复杂性即:在所有实例中,找花费时间最少的示例,以它的时间为准作为最好情况下它的时间复杂性。

平均情况下的时间复杂性即:每个示例花费的时间和它这个示例发生的概率乘积的和。

一般情况下,我们讨论算法在最坏的情况下的时间复杂性。最好情况下的时间复杂性是在特例下发生的,意义不大。

如果能保证在最坏情况下的时间复杂性是理想的,算法是能行的,对于问题的解决才有意义。

算法时间复杂性分析分为两类:

(1)非递归算法的时间复杂性分析。

(2)递归算法的时间复杂性分析。

这两种类型的分析方法有所不同。

http://www.dtcms.com/wzjs/438621.html

相关文章:

  • 阿里云做网站多少钱宣传推广方案模板
  • 泊头市做网站价格建设网站的网站首页
  • 织梦cms如何搭建网站深圳全网推互联科技有限公司
  • 网站的困难网络营销软文范例300
  • 青海网站制作多少钱企业建站系统模板
  • 帮网贷做网站会判刑吗网站推广和seo
  • 网站建设对企业经营seo与sem的区别与联系
  • 招聘网站怎么做预算网站如何推广运营
  • 做网店装修的网站有哪些推广方案如何写
  • 淘宝运营可以自学吗谷歌关键词排名优化
  • 馆陶做网站腾讯与中国联通
  • 目前做哪些网站能致富百度邮箱注册入口
  • 做外贸在那些网站找客户搜索指数的数据来源
  • google网站设计原则seo综合诊断工具
  • 做电影网站怎样赚钱百度关键词收录
  • 广州高档网站建设网络推广图片
  • 太阳能建设网站上海优化网站方法
  • 台州网站制作计划怎么样推广自己的产品
  • 政府档案网站建设北京优化seo
  • 适合女生的计算机专业有哪些厦门seo网站优化
  • 企业网站建设视频全网营销网络推广
  • 临朐网站制作网站seo优化方案
  • 唐山微信网站免费制作网站的平台
  • 做优化网站是什么意思太原seo排名优化公司
  • 网站做数据监测江门seo外包公司
  • 玉泉路网站制作今日新闻摘抄二十条
  • 做网站最专业的公司有哪些海南百度推广总代理商
  • 国外好玩的网站天津seo推广优化
  • 郑州网站建设套餐百度排名优化
  • 网站建设和数据容量整合青岛网站排名推广